Marvel news:

The last month brought a new new Captain America: Civil War Trailer.

And while the current comics event Standoff hasn't brought Steve and Tony together yet, it had different interesting developments for both of them most notably in All-New, All Different Avengers #7 and Captain America: Sam Wilson (beware of spoilers when following the link), which is the kick-off for Steve's own comic Captain America: Steve Rogers that will debut in May right along with the beginning of Civil War II.

This month also saw the launch of a second Iron Man comic book, International Iron Man #1, also written by Bendis, that has been hotly discussed for taking some creative liberty with "international" details..

Avengers Assemble season 3 Ultron Revolution is in full swing with a new episode "Under Siege" airing today. It's the happy place of Steve/Tony teamwork right now.
